Output 58ca020f4800e86125c758ae29bc8d3cac91d6c6ca48ec108ca6f0decc719306:8

value
1014300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4306c2f33421e01b904de4fbd3e0b6786658da OP_EQUAL
address
34YKAZrX1LG95A7oG6YZDRM4tRKntY1zHq
transaction
58ca020f4800e86125c758ae29bc8d3cac91d6c6ca48ec108ca6f0decc719306
spent
true